  • 摘要: 介绍美国计划于2002年发射的新型红外太空望远镜的低温系统、低温光学仪器的性能;主镜和二次镜的低温性能试验和材料的选择。概述了90年代初期发射的哈勃太空望远镜在实际运转时所存在的问题。
    Abstract: This article introduces the properties of cryogenic system and cryogenic optical instruments in new type of infrared space telescope which the United States projects to send in 2002; the choice of cryogenic property experiments and materials of major mirror and secondaly mirror. It summaries the problem of Hubble space telescope during practical revolvting which has been sent in early nineties.
